اذهب الي المحتوي
أوفيسنا

ماهو الفرق بين هذين الدالتين (LOOKUP) (VLOOKUP)


alialatabe

الردود الموصى بها

السلام عليكم

الشكر موصول الى كل من يشارك بهذا المنتدى الرائع ولااريد تحديد الاسماء حتى لاظلم احد لكن يشهد الله اصبحت من خلاله من جاهل الى متعلم

لي سؤال بسيط وهو الفرق بين الدالتين

(LOOKUP) (VLOOKUP

مع العلم اني جربت الاثنين على مثال واعطوا نفس النتائج

يوجد ملف مرفق

Book2.rar

تم تعديل بواسطه alialatabe
رابط هذا التعليق
شارك

السلام عليكم

لاأعلم فارق كبير بينهما

غير أن العمود المراد منه البيانات يشار إليه

كرقم في حالةVLOOKUP

=VLOOKUP(ItemToFind,RangeToLookIn,ColumnToPickFrom,SortedOrUnsorted)

أو كمدي في حالة LOOKUP

=LOOKUP(ItemToFind,RangeToLookIn,RangeToPickFrom)

والله أعلم

رابط هذا التعليق
شارك

جزاك الله خيرا يا استاذ / طارق

السؤال ده انا كان نفسي بردو اعرف الاجابة بتاعته

بس يعني ممكن نتوقع ان V الموجوده فى VLOOKUP معناها VALUE

و شكرا

هذا خطأ

فالحرف V

يعني Vertical

لإن هذه الدالة تقوم بالبحث بشكل أفقي في الجدول

أم الفرق بينهما

فيوجد فروقات كبيرة جدا بينهما

الدالة Vlookup تعيد إحدى خيارين

1. نتيجة مطابقة و نرمز لها بالمرز صفر او False

2.نتيجة تقريبية و نرمز لها بالمرز 1 او True

في حي أن الدالة LookUp

تعيد فقط قيمة تقريبية

و من أجمل ميزات الدالة LookUp

أنها كما ذكر الأخ طارق انها تتعامل مع مدى

و يمكن لهذه الدالة القيام ببعض الأمور التي يصعب على أي دالة أخر القيام به

و كلما تذكرت أمر أو فرق اخر سا أقوم بكتابته هنا

تم تعديل بواسطه يحيى حسين
رابط هذا التعليق
شارك

بسم الله الرحمن الرحيم

شاكر لأخي طارق وأخي يحيى على ما أتحفونا به

واسمحوا لي أن أدلو بدلوي (البسيط) في هذا المجال

lookup

صيغتها

Lookup( value, lookup_range, result_range )
حيث value القيمة أو مرجع الخلية المراد البحث عنها lookup_range المدى المراد البحث فيه عن القيمة المطلوبة (ويشترط أن يكون مرتبا ترتيبا تصاعديا وإلا فسترجع الدالة نتائج خاطئة) result_range المدى المراد معرفة نتيجة مقارنته بالعمود الأول فمثلا لمعرفة الاسم (B) الموافق للرقم 25 في عمود المسلسل (A) نستعمل هذه المعادلة بشرط ترتيب عمود المسلسل تصاعديا من الأصغر إلى الأكبر
lookup(25,a1:a100,b1:b100)
vlookup صيغتها
VLookup( value, table_array, index_number, not_exact_match )
حيث value القيمة المراد البحث عنها في العمود الأول من جدول البيانات table_array جدول البيانات المراد البحث عن القيمة في أول عمود من أعمدته وإرجاع القيمة الموجودة في رقم العمود المطلوب index_number رقم العمود المطلوب إخراج النتائج الموافقة للبحث منه not_exact_match قيمته true في حالة البحث غير المطابق عن القيمة الموجودة في المعامل الأول و false في حالة البحث المطابق فمثلا لتنفيذ نفس المثال السابق تكون المعادلة
vlookup(25,a1:b100,2,false)

طبعا لاحظنا عدم اشتراط الترتيب التصاعدي في عمود المسلسل في هذه الحالة

أتمنى أن أكون وفقني الله في إيصال المعلومة بصورة بسيطة ومفهومة

  • Like 1
رابط هذا التعليق
شارك

  • 11 years later...

موضوع اتجاه البحث في vlookup يمكن التغلب عليه 

الميزة في lookup انها تبحث في الصفوف والأعمدة كبديل للاثنين معا vlookup و hlookup 

بالتوفيق 

  • Like 1
رابط هذا التعليق
شارك

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information